程序包 net.minecraft
类 FileUtil
java.lang.Object
net.minecraft.FileUtil
-
字段概要
字段 -
构造器概要
构造器 -
方法概要
修饰符和类型方法说明static void
createDirectoriesSafe
(Path pPath) static Path
createPathToResource
(Path pDirPath, String pLocationPath, String pFileFormat) decomposePath
(String pPath) static String
findAvailableName
(Path pDirPath, String pFileName, String pFileFormat) static String
getFullResourcePath
(String pPath) static boolean
isPathNormalized
(Path pPath) static boolean
isPathPortable
(Path pPath) static boolean
isValidStrictPathSegment
(String p_249814_) static String
normalizeResourcePath
(String pPath) static Path
resolvePath
(Path pPath, List<String> p_251495_) static void
validatePath
(String... pElements)
-
字段详细资料
-
COPY_COUNTER_PATTERN
-
MAX_FILE_NAME
private static final int MAX_FILE_NAME- 另请参阅:
-
RESERVED_WINDOWS_FILENAMES
-
STRICT_PATH_SEGMENT_CHECK
-
-
构造器详细资料
-
FileUtil
public FileUtil()
-
-
方法详细资料
-
findAvailableName
public static String findAvailableName(Path pDirPath, String pFileName, String pFileFormat) throws IOException - 抛出:
IOException
-
isPathNormalized
-
isPathPortable
-
createPathToResource
-
getFullResourcePath
-
normalizeResourcePath
-
decomposePath
-
resolvePath
-
isValidStrictPathSegment
-
validatePath
-
createDirectoriesSafe
- 抛出:
IOException
-